An atmospheric, spacious medieval church whose doors are open to all. It is the center of cultural life in the village of Blonay, Switzerland. Nearby is the medieval Château de Blonay, owned by one of Switzerland's ruling families.
A very well-preserved Protestant temple, dating from between 1223 and 1228, with the distinctive feature of having two apses separated by a wall.
